WebNov 21, 2024 · Leg Aches and Pains. The extra weight you carry when you are pregnant can make your legs and back hurt. Your body will also make a hormone that loosens ligaments throughout your body to prepare you for childbirth. However, these looser ligaments are more easily injured, most often in your back, so be careful when you lift and exercise.

WebJan 6, 2024 · Other early pregnancy symptoms include:. Implantation bleeding. Occurs when a 6 to 12-day-old fertilized egg attaches to the inner lining of the uterus, resulting in light vaginal bleeding or spotting; Bleeding is light pinkish or brownish — usually slightly different in color than a woman’s normal menstrual period; Usually happens near the time of a … WebMar 21, 2024 · Implantation cramps feel similar to menstrual cramps, though they're usually milder. You might feel a light twinge or prickling, or the pain may feel dull and achy. These cramps happen when a fertilized egg nestles into the lining of your uterus, and they can last for a few days. Symptoms and signs between the three conditions that may seem similar, but are slightly different include the following: Pelvic or abdominal cramping before or during your … WebNov 10, 2024 · This normal early pregnancy cramping lasts from a few minutes to a few hours. The cramps are usually mild and may lessen with position changes. Another common pain is known colloquially as lightning crotch. It is a quick, sharp pain in the vagina, which many people experience without any harm to their pregnancies.
